The Domina Aquamarine Hotel and Resort enjoys magnificent views of the mile long bay, which is protected by a spectacular coral reef. The buildings, mainly on two floors, are surrounded by luxurious vegetation which contrasts spectacularly with the arid Sinai Desert. The hotels private marina has boats leaving daily to discover the great reefs of Tiran and Ras Mohammed National park and there is an extensive dive centre located just 10 metres from the marina. There are 443 spacious, comfortable rooms which have views of the pool or sea.

Location and Resort
There is a golf course within 10 minutes of the hotel. Onsite guests can also enjoy entertainment, a wellness centre, shops and a casino. The hotel is 2.5 miles from the centre of Naama Bay and operates a minibus service for guests within the resort. Sharm is world famous for its coral and aquatic wildlife and is considered to be among the top five diving and snorkeling sites in the world.
Swimming Pools
There are 3 swimming pools to choose from, two of which float on the sea.
